89.93 percent of the population in 13032 drive to work alone. 0.32 percent of the people take some form of public transportation like the bus or the train to work. Approximately 57.25 percent of the residents get to work in less than 30 minutes. 4.11 percent of the residents in 13032 get to work in more than 60 minutes. The average household size is approximately 2.14 members with about 2.15 cars available per household.
An estimate of 96.20 percent of the residents in 13032 has some form of health insurance. 42.15 percent of the residents have some type of public health insurance like Medicare, Medicaid, Veterans Affairs (VA), or TRICARE. About 67.18 percent of the residents have private health insurance, either through their employer or direct purchase.
A resident in 13032 would have to travel an average of 39.95 miles to reach the nearest hospital with an emergency room, Guthrie Cortland Regional Medical Center . In a 20-mile radius, there are 0 healthcare providers accessible to residents in 13032, Canastota, New York.

As of , an estimate of 12,960 residents live in 13032 with a median age of 45.8 years. 19.72 percent of the population is under the age of 18, and 17.81 percent of the population is at least 65 years of age. 37.73 percent of the residents in 13032 is currently married, and 20.90 percent of the population has never been married.
The monthly median household income in 13032 is $6,171.42. The monthly median housing costs for residents in 13032 is approximately $918. The median household spends about 14.88 percent of their income on housing.
